Physical Convergence

Physical convergence is a fundamental type of IT/OT integration where OT devices are directly connected to IT networks. It often involves modernising or retrofitting older OT equipment to facilitate this connection. In this setup, OT devices are enhanced with connectivity features can transmit data directly to IT systems for analysis and decision-making. Three main components of this process are:

Discovery

OT Asset Discovery refers to the system of hardware and software used to control and monitor various processes in the industrial space. OT asset discovery provides visibility to each of these devices and systems on the network.

Design

OT design is to provide a clear understanding of the current OT/ IT posture and architectural design. It will also provide a greater understanding of the convergence goals, strategies and challenges and tools to be used for connected devices, sensors, and applications

Network Segmentation (Implementation)

OT-IT network segmentation network- is the practice of dividing a factory or industrial network into smaller, isolated zones. This allows us to easily identified and digitise OT assets within each zone, whilst ensuring continuity of critical industrial processes, prevents network congestion, enhance OT cybersecurity, and digital transformation efficiency.

Software Convergence

Software convergence allows OT data to integrate with IT systems, promoting efficient information flow. The data from OT systems is collected and analysed digitally by IT systems to improve operational efficiency. This process is crucial for real-time data processing that enhances operational control and decision-making.

Organisational Convergence

Organisational convergence involves merging the workflows, people and system operations of IT and OT departments to build a unified operational system. Even though IT and OT can function separately, sharing information consistently is essential. The process requires refining business operations to let IT and OT support and enhance each other's work, aiming to improve communication and teamwork.
